Mindfulness Practices Daily
Though daily distractions can easily pull you away from your inner peace, incorporating mindfulness practices into your routine can help you regain clarity. Start with mindful meditation—just a few minutes each day can ground you, allowing your thoughts to settle. Find a quiet space, close your eyes, and focus on your breath. It’s amazing how this simple act can clear your mind.
Moreover, try gratitude journaling. Each evening, jot down three things you’re thankful for. This practice not only shifts your focus from negativity but likewise nurtures a sense of belonging and connection to the world around you. By embracing these practices, you’ll cultivate a deeper awareness of your thoughts and emotions, leading to a more centered and fulfilling life.

Rejuvenate With Breathing Exercises
Breathing exercises can be a potent tool for rejuvenation, especially when you need a quick reset during a busy day. By practicing breath control, you’ll not just improve your focus but also cultivate a sense of connection with yourself. Take a moment to find a quiet space, close your eyes, and engage in mindful inhalation. Inhale deeply through your nose, letting your abdomen expand, then exhale slowly. This simple act can ground you and release tension, making you feel more centered and alive. As you breathe, envision exhaling any negativity or stress, creating space for positivity and clarity. Is Detoxing Suitable for Everyone?
Detoxing isn’t suitable for everyone. Your individual needs and health conditions play a huge role in whether it’s right for you. You might feel great after a gentle detox, whereas someone else could experience adverse effects. It’s crucial to listen to your body and consult a healthcare professional before starting any detox program.
